What is a Title Report?
A Title Report is a dedicated document that examines the proposed name of your production across various media and territories to identify any existing uses that could lead to claims of trademark infringement or misleading the public.
The report details the findings of an exhaustive search and provides a professional assessment of the risk associated with proceeding with your chosen title. It is a mandatory requirement for every E&O insurance application and a non-negotiable deliverable for distributors.
